(Summary description) The second phase of the research and development project of high-efficiency winding tubular reactor jointly carried out by Wuhan Donghai Petrochemical Heavy Equipment Co., Ltd. and the Institute of Process Engineering of the Chinese Academy of Sciences was completed. The study established a set of coiled tubular reactor design methods that are compatible with different working principles, which can increase the heat transfer capacity of the coiled tubular reactor by more than 50% compared with the tubular fixed bed reactor, which can greatly improve the enterprise's Production efficiency.
The coiled tubular reactor greatly improves energy efficiency, and the heat transfer capacity is increased by more than 50% compared with the tubular reactor.
